Roasted Halibut with Balsamic Garlic Glaze

Elevate your weeknight dinner with this Roasted Halibut with Balsamic Garlic Glaze, a dish that balances simplicity and sophistication. Tender halibut fillets are seasoned to perfection and roasted until flaky, then brushed with a luscious glaze made from tangy balsamic vinegar, sweet honey, aromatic garlic, and fresh rosemary. This 35-minute recipe is as elegant as it is approachable, making it ideal for both busy weeknights and special occasions. Serve these richly flavored fillets with a squeeze of bright lemon and your favorite roasted vegetables or a crisp salad for a wholesome, restaurant-quality meal.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:20 mins
Total Time:35 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ces (6 ounces each) halibut fillets
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oons black pepper
  • 0.25 cup balsamic v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 teaspoon fresh rosemary, chopped
  • 4 lemon wedges

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it with olive oil.

Step 2

Pat the halibut fillets dry with paper towels and rub each piece with 1 tablespoon of olive oil.

Step 3

Season the fillets evenly on both sides with salt and black pepper. Set aside.

Step 4

In a small saucepan, combine balsamic vinegar, honey, minced garlic, and chopped rosemary. Heat over medium heat, stirring frequently, until the mixture reduces to a thick glaze (about 5-7 minutes). Remove from heat.

Step 5

Place the halibut fillets on the prepared baking sheet and brush them generously with half of the balsamic garlic glaze.

Step 6

Roast the halibut in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the fish is opaque and flakes easily with a fork.

Step 7

Remove the baking sheet from the oven and brush the fillets with the remaining balsamic garlic glaze.

Step 8

Serve immediately with lemon wedges on the side for an added burst of freshness. Pair with a side of roasted vegetables or a light salad for a complete meal.
